Everything You Need To Know About Gonorrhoea Home Test

Gonorrhoea is a sexually transmitted infection (STI) caused by the bacterium Neisseria gonorrhoeae. It can affect both men and women and is commonly transmitted through unprotected sexual contact with an infected person. The symptoms of gonorrhoea can vary but often include painful urination, discharge from the genitals, and inflammation of the genital area. If left untreated, gonorrhoea can lead to serious complications such as pelvic inflammatory disease, infertility, and an increased risk of contracting other STIs.

In the past, getting tested for gonorrhoea required a visit to the doctor’s office or a sexual health clinic. However, with advances in technology, it is now possible to test for gonorrhoea from the comfort of your own home using a gonorrhoea home test kit. These kits are designed to provide a convenient and discreet way to test for the infection without the need for a medical professional.

One of the major benefits of using a gonorrhoea home test kit is the privacy and convenience it offers. Many people feel more comfortable testing for STIs in the privacy of their own home rather than in a clinical setting. With a home test kit, individuals can collect their samples discreetly and send them to a laboratory for analysis without having to discuss their sexual history with a healthcare provider.

Another advantage of using a gonorrhoea home test kit is the speed at which results can be obtained. Traditional STI tests often require multiple visits to a healthcare provider and can take several days to weeks to receive results. With a home test kit, individuals can collect their samples and send them off for analysis, usually receiving results within a few days through a secure online portal or by phone.

Using a gonorrhoea home test kit is also incredibly easy and convenient. Most kits include detailed instructions on how to collect a urine or swab sample, which can then be sent to a laboratory for analysis. Some kits even include prepaid postage for returning the samples, making the entire process hassle-free. In addition, many home test kits now offer telemedicine consultations with healthcare providers for support and guidance throughout the testing process.

It is important to note that while gonorrhoea home test kits can provide accurate results, they are not foolproof. False negatives can occur if the sample is not collected properly or if the test is taken too soon after exposure to the infection. It is recommended to follow the instructions carefully and to consult with a healthcare provider if there are any concerns about the accuracy of the test results.

If a gonorrhoea home test comes back positive, it is important to seek treatment as soon as possible. Gonorrhoea is easily treatable with antibiotics, but if left untreated, it can lead to serious health complications. Individuals who test positive for gonorrhoea should contact their healthcare provider for a prescription and follow-up care.
